At Austin Peay State University (APSU), located in Clarksville, Tennessee, salary expectations for faculty and staff are typically determined by factors such as role, academic rank, years of experience, and field of expertise. Salaries often vary significantly between academic disciplines, with fields like business or STEM generally commanding higher compensation due to market demand. Administrative roles are influenced by the level of responsibility and seniority. While APSU does not publicly publish detailed salary bands or exact figures for all positions, some data may be accessible through state employee salary databases or university reports, as APSU is a public institution governed by Tennessee state regulations.

  • Assistant Professor: Typical salary range is approximately $50,000–$60,000 USD per year, depending on the department. Entry-level roles may start lower, with potential increases based on research output and teaching evaluations.
  • Associate Professor: Average salary range is around $60,000–$75,000 USD annually. Mid-career faculty often see salary growth tied to tenure status and additional responsibilities like committee leadership.
  • Full Professor: Salaries generally fall between $80,000–$100,000 USD per year. Seniority, published research, and grant funding can significantly impact earnings at this level.
  • Department Chair: Compensation typically ranges from $85,000–$110,000 USD, reflecting added administrative duties. Bonuses or stipends may apply for overseeing large departments.
  • Administrative Staff (e.g., Academic Advisor): Salaries often range from $35,000–$50,000 USD, based on experience and specific job scope within the university structure.

Salaries at Austin Peay State University are generally competitive within the context of public universities in Tennessee, though they may lag behind larger research institutions or private colleges in other states. As a public university, compensation often aligns with state benchmarking for higher education roles, with periodic adjustments based on budget allocations and cost-of-living considerations. Faculty and staff can expect gradual salary progression through promotions, tenure, and performance reviews, though significant jumps may depend on securing external funding or moving into leadership positions.
